This financing decision matrix compares five capital structure options for welding automation equipment acquisition — Direct Purchase (cash or debt) + Finance Lease (long-term ownership-equivalent) + Operating Lease (short-term rental) + Sale-Leaseback (existing asset conversion) + emerging Equipment-as-a-Service (EaaS) subscription — building on Batch 31 #6 leasing framework foundation. CFO + procurement + finance decision makers use this matrix to select the right financing structure for their specific capital budget + technology refresh cadence + balance sheet + cash flow + tax situation. Post-IFRS 16 / ASC 842 (2019+) all leases greater than 12 months appear on-balance-sheet as Right-of-Use asset + Lease liability, changing the historical off-balance-sheet advantage; financing decisions now optimize cash flow + tax + operational flexibility rather than accounting appearance.

5 Financing Options Head-to-Head Matrix
| Dimension | Direct Purchase | Finance Lease | Operating Lease | Sale-Leaseback | EaaS Subscription |
|---|---|---|---|---|---|
| Ownership | Buyer | Lessor (buyer beneficial owner) | Lessor | Lessor (was buyer) | Provider retains |
| Term typical | Perpetual | 5-10 years | 2-4 years | 5-7 years post-sale | Per-use or annual subscription |
| Balance sheet post-IFRS 16 | Fixed asset + optional debt | ROU asset + Lease liability | ROU asset + Lease liability | Cash inflow + Lease liability | Off-balance-sheet if pure service; on if control-transfer |
| Cash outlay pattern | Large upfront or debt service | Level monthly lease payment | Higher monthly (residual to lessor) | Immediate cash inflow + ongoing lease | Variable per production |
| Tax treatment | Depreciation shield | Interest + depreciation shield | Operating expense | Sale gain/loss + lease expense | Operating expense |
| Best for | Stable + long-term + cash-rich | Long-term + preserve borrowing | Short-term + trial + tech uncertainty | Cash-strapped + equity release | Variable production + risk transfer |
Cost Comparison for Cell A Baseline (400,000 USD Equipment Value)
| Option | Year 1 Cash Outflow | 5-Year Cumulative | 10-Year Cumulative |
|---|---|---|---|
| Direct Purchase (cash) | 400,000 USD | 400,000 (already paid) | 400,000 (already paid) + refurb ~60,000 |
| Direct Purchase (5-yr 6% debt) | 92,000 (P&I) | 460,000 (5-yr total) | 460,000 + refurb |
| Finance Lease (5-yr) | 105,000 (payment) | 525,000 (5-yr) | 525,000 (renewed) + refurb |
| Operating Lease (3-yr renewable) | 135,000 (higher payment) | 405,000 (3-yr) + renewal 270,000 = 675,000 | Cumulative 1,350,000 (fresh equipment continuously) |
| Sale-Leaseback (yr 3 conversion) | Yr 1-3 own; Yr 4 sell 240,000 + lease 96,000/yr | ~432,000 (mixed) + 240,000 cash inflow year 3 | Extended lease + refurbishment |
| EaaS (per-use) | Variable; typical 8-14% of equipment value/year | ~200,000-280,000 (production-scaled) | ~400,000-560,000 (production-scaled) |
Note: EaaS cumulative cost reflects variable production; higher-utilization customers pay more but proportional to production output.
Decision Framework — 6 Key Questions
- Question 1 — Duration of use certainty: Long-term certain 7+ years → Direct Purchase; medium 3-7 years → Finance Lease; short 1-3 years → Operating Lease; unpredictable → EaaS
- Question 2 — Balance sheet + credit capacity: Ample borrowing → Direct Purchase; constrained → Lease preserves debt capacity; cash-strapped → Sale-Leaseback or EaaS
- Question 3 — Technology refresh cadence: Stable technology → Purchase; rapidly evolving (Digital Twin + AI/ML + Edge AI per Batch 34 #1) → Operating Lease or EaaS for refresh flexibility
- Question 4 — Tax situation: High-tax buyer benefits from depreciation shield → Direct Purchase; low-tax or startup → Lease/EaaS operating expense
- Question 5 — Cash flow + liquidity priority: Cash-rich → Direct Purchase cash for lowest total cost; cash-strapped → Sale-Leaseback releases capital; variable revenue → EaaS aligns cost with output
- Question 6 — Utilization variability: Consistent high-utilization → Purchase; variable + project-based → Operating Lease or EaaS
Post-IFRS 16 / ASC 842 Impact
- Pre-2019 (historical): Operating Lease off-balance-sheet — attractive for balance sheet management
- Post-IFRS 16 / ASC 842: All leases greater than 12 months on-balance-sheet as ROU asset + Lease liability
- Exception: Short-term (less than 12 months) + low-value (less than 5,000 USD) remain off-balance-sheet
- Impact: Financing decisions now optimize cash flow + tax + operational flexibility rather than accounting appearance
- EaaS if structured as pure service: Off-balance-sheet still possible when control not transferred — attractive post-IFRS 16 for balance sheet
EaaS (Equipment-as-a-Service) Emerging Model Deep-Dive
- Concept: Manufacturer/service provider retains equipment ownership + charges fee based on output (per weld + per operational hour + per vessel produced)
- Value proposition: Risk shift from buyer to provider + buyer pays only for value delivered + provider incentivized to maximize uptime + productivity
- Enabling technology: IoT + Digital Twin (per Batch 24 #1) + Machine Vision QI (per Batch 25 #1) + blockchain (per Batch 32 #1) enable output-based measurement + billing
- Industry examples: Rolls-Royce “Power-by-the-Hour” jet engine + Air Liquide industrial gas + emerging welding EaaS pilots
- Best fit for welding: Variable production + specialty projects + emerging market where buyer capital access limited

Real-World Selection Examples
- Established Middle East EPC (cash-rich): Direct Purchase for lowest total cost + own asset base + Sinosure covers commercial risk
- Growth-stage Latin American fabricator: Finance Lease preserves borrowing capacity for other expansion + partner-financed through Chinese Exim Bank
- European wind tower fabricator (project cycles): Operating Lease matches project duration + tech refresh flexibility for Digital Twin integration
- African emerging market fabricator (capital-constrained): EaaS + Sale-Leaseback combination releases capital + aligns cost with production
